BIOS Update / Recovery Disk
    Instructions
    
      - Start a DOS box, or boot the computer into DOS mode
 
      - Change to the CD drive e.g. type E: <ENTER>
 
      - Change to the BIOS directory i.e. CD \BIOS <ENTER>
 
      - Insert a formatted floppy into drive A:
 
      - Run IMAGE.EXE from the CD as follows:
 
         
        IMAGE HN440R11.HDD A: /M <ENTER> 
     
    This will create a boot floppy to upgrade the BIOS. 
    Important Note
    This disk acts as both a BIOS UPDATE disk AND a BIOS RECOVERY disk. 
     
    The disk will act as a BIOS UPDATE disk under normal
    operating conditions.  After booting from the disk, a menu of options is displayed. 
     
    To use the disk for BIOS RECOVERY, it is necessary to
    drain the 5V standby charge. This can be done as follows: 
      - Remove the A/C power lead
 
      - Press the ON/OFF switch (to drain any residual charge)
 
      - Reconnect the power lead
 
      - Boot with the UPDATE/RECOVERY disk in drive A:
 
     
    Please note, video is not enabled during recovery. The system will beep when BIOS
    recovery is complete.  |
